What is the Locosys
Locosys, as a brand of worldrone, focuses on positioning technology-related products. At present, the products displayed on the page include Locosys RTK-M300 UAV Base Station, and the dual-frequency RTK Centimeter-level receiver of Hawk series A1, R1 and R2. As the base station of UAV, RTK-M300 plays a key supporting role in UAV positioning system. Hawk series products focus on receiving function, especially Hawk R2 dual-frequency RTK centimeter-level receiver, which has the capability of receiving centimeter-level positioning of dual-frequency RTK, providing a strong guarantee for realizing high-precision positioning.

Maintenance
Keep the equipment clean
Clean the dust and sundries on the surface of the equipment regularly, especially the antenna part of the receiver, so as to avoid dust accumulation affecting the signal reception. In the cleaning process, use a soft cloth to wipe gently to avoid scratching the surface of the equipment.
Pay attention to the storage environment
When storing the equipment, choose a dry and ventilated environment to avoid moisture and high temperature. Humid environment may lead to rust of internal components of the equipment, which will affect the performance of the equipment; High temperature environment may shorten the service life of the equipment.
Regularly check and update
Regularly check whether the connection lines of the equipment are loose to ensure the normal operation of the equipment. At the same time, pay attention to the software update information officially released by Locosys, and update the firmware of the equipment in time to optimize the equipment performance and improve the positioning accuracy.
